I'm thinking about going into real estate and I'm curious about which colleges offer the best programs in that field. Are there specific schools renowned for their connections in the industry or success stories?
Sure, there are several colleges that have excellent programs in real estate. To highlight a few:
- Wharton School at the University of Pennsylvania has an extremely highly regarded real estate program. They offer an undergraduate degree in Real Estate, and their MBA program also provides a real estate concentration.
- University of California, Berkeley also offers a real estate concentration within their Haas School of Business, and they have an undergraduate real estate club that offers students the opportunity to network and gain hands-on real estate experience.
- Similarly, University of Wisconsin-Madison has a respected real estate program through the Wisconsin School of Business. Students there not only study real estate development, but also have opportunities to undertake experiential learning projects in the field.
- At the University of Southern California (USC), you can earn an undergraduate degree in real estate development through the Price School of Public Policy. The program emphasizes practical, hands-on learning, with options for internships and study abroad programs.
- Cornell University provides a real estate minor through their School of Hotel Administration, which allows students to take courses in several subjects relevant to real estate, including finance, development, and property management.
Each of these programs provides a well-rounded education in real estate principles and practices, exposure to industry trends, project-based learning opportunities, and extensive networking opportunities both through the institution itself and its alumni network. However, it's important that you also consider other factors like the overall academic strength of the university, financial aid, size, location, and campus culture, as all of these can considerably impact your experience.
Ultimately, you'll want to explore these options and others, compare them against your personal goals and interests, and choose the path that aligns best with where you hope to take your real estate career.
